This French toast recipe cuts back on fat by using only 1 whole egg and 2 egg whites.
Add a little cinnamon sugar to the French toast before drizzling with the syrup of your choice.
Check it out-
INGREDIENTS-
- 2 large eggs
- 2 large egg whites
- 1/4 cup milk
- 1/4 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1/4 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- dash nutmeg, optional
- 6 to 8 slices French bread, sliced on diagonal
- cinnamon sugar, optional
In a shallow bowl, whisk egg and egg white until foamy.
Whisk in the milk, vanilla, cinnamon, and nutmeg.
Heat a warming drawer or heat the oven to 200° F.
Heat butter in heavy skillet over medium-low heat. Dip 4 slices of bread in the egg mixture, turning to coat thoroughly.
Let excess drip back into a bowl.
Place coated bread slices in hot skillet.
Cook, turning with a spatula, until both sides are nicely browned, about 2 minutes each side.
Transfer to a warm plate and keep warm in the oven (or warming drawer). Repeat with remaining slices of bread and egg mixture.
To serve, sprinkle with cinnamon sugar if desired.
Serve with maple syrup, golden cane syrup, sorghum, or your favorite pancake syrup.
